Description
The ABB SPDSI22 is a versatile digital input (DI) module designed for industrial automation, particularly suitable for applications requiring reliable monitoring of discrete signals. It is widely used in sectors like manufacturing, energy, process control, and building management where flexible and robust digital input channels enhance system performance and control accuracy. With its universal input capability, the ABB SPDSI22 can handle a variety of signal types including voltage levels from 24 to 125 VDC as well as 120 VAC, making it applicable in diverse industrial control systems that demand adaptability and precision signal acquisition.
Functionally, the ABB SPDSI22 serves as a key interface module within industrial distributed control systems, typically in ABB’s Symphony Plus environment. It provides 16 digital input channels configured via 32 jumpers, allowing users to customize input types and adapt to multiple sensor or device outputs without reprogramming. This module fits standard HR series racks and integrates seamlessly with ABB controllers, supporting critical process monitoring and event detection tasks. Its robust construction ensures it withstands challenging industrial conditions—temperature ranges from -20°C to +60°C and electrical noise—making it highly reliable for continuous operation.
From a technical standpoint, the ABB SPDSI22 emphasizes high input density to optimize rack space, with 16 universal input channels for versatile signal compatibility. The jumper configuration simplifies deployment and maintenance while supporting discrete input management like contact closures, digital signals, and voltage inputs. Its compact footprint (approximately 16 cm x 16 cm x 12 cm) fits conventional modular industrial racks, and compliance with industry standards ensures stable performance under electromagnetic interference. Maintenance is straightforward, relying on jumper adjustments and diagnostic checks without heavy firmware intervention, contributing to long-term operational dependability.

The technical specifications of the ABB SPDSI22 include:
| Parameter | Value |
|---|---|
| Model | ABB SPDSI22 |
| Brand | ABB |
| Type | Digital Input Module |
| Input Channels | 16 Universal Discrete Inputs |
| Input Voltage Range | 24 VDC, 48 VDC, 125 VDC, 120 VAC |
| Jumper Configuration | 32 Jumpers |
| Operating Temperature | -20°C to +60°C |
| Storage Temperature | -40°C to +85°C |
| Dimensions | 160 mm × 160 mm × 120 mm |
| Weight | Approx. 0.8 kg |
| Mounting | Symphony Plus HR Series Rack |
| Communication Interface | Compatible with ABB Symphony Plus Communication Protocols |
| Certifications | Industry Standard Approvals |
| Environmental Rating | Industrial Grade |

For installation, ensure the control cabinet supports the physical dimensions of the ABB SPDSI22 and allows for proper ventilation to prevent overheating. Grounding and shielding are essential to avoid interference, especially when nearby heavy equipment or variable frequency drives operate. The jumper settings enable flexible configuration per channel, reducing wiring complexity and allowing tailored input types on-site. Maintenance involves periodic visual inspection of wiring and jumper integrity, plus diagnostic monitoring through the ABB Symphony Plus system interface to quickly identify faulty inputs or connection issues.
